10. Turn the UPS on by selecting MENU from the system status
screen, then select CONTROL, OUTPUT CONTROL, UPS TO
ONLINE, and OK to confirm.
The
indicator illuminates solid. The UPS is now in Normal mode
and supplying power to your equipment.
If the alarm beeps or a UPS alarm indicator stays on, see
"Troubleshooting" on page 95.
11. If you installed an optional REPO or ROO, test the REPO or ROO
function:
Activate the external REPO or ROO switch. Verify the status
change on the UPS display.
Deactivate the external REPO or ROO switch and restart the UPS.
12. If optional EBMs are installed, continue to "Configuring the UPS for
EBMs" on page 72.
NOTE The batteries charge to 80% capacity in less than 5 hours. However, it is
recommended that the batteries charge for 48 hours after installation or long-term storage.
